What factors affect the performance of shallow well pumps?

Short answer: The performance of shallow well pumps is affected by factors such as water depth, flow rate requirements, pump size, and well construction, including casing size, screen type, and gravel pack quality.

Factors Influencing Pump Selection

The performance of a shallow well pump is heavily influenced by the flow rate requirements of the well. For example, a well with a flow rate of 1 gallon per minute (gpm) will require a different pump than a well with a flow rate of 5 gpm. Pump manufacturers typically publish performance curves that show the relationship between flow rate and head (water depth). By reviewing these curves, users can select the most suitable pump for their application.

Well Construction and Pump Performance

The construction of the well itself can also impact pump performance. For example, a well with a small casing diameter may require a more compact pump, while a well with a large diameter may be able to accommodate a larger pump. Additionally, the type of screen used in the well can affect the flow rate and head of the well. A well with a 2-inch diameter screen may not be able to handle the same flow rate as a well with a 4-inch diameter screen.

Installation and Operating Techniques

Proper installation and operating techniques are also critical to ensuring optimal pump performance. For example, the pump should be installed at the correct depth to minimize suction lift and ensure maximum flow rate. Additionally, the pump should be primed properly to ensure that the pump is filled with water before starting the motor. Regular maintenance, such as checking for corrosion and wear on the pump and well components, is also essential to maintaining optimal pump performance.
